What is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read?
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read is a creative take on the traditional banana bread recipe. It brings together the sweet, soft texture of ripe bananas with the rich flavor of cocoa powder, and a beautiful swirl of red velvet to make every bite a feast for both the eyes and the taste buds. The addition of the cream cheese swirl brings an indulgent richness, making it a perfect treat for special occasions, brunch, or even just a casual snack.
The Origin of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read
While banana bread itself has humble beginnings as a quick bread recipe, red velvet is a much newer phenomenon. Red velvet cakes, typically characterized by their rich cocoa flavor and vibrant red color, became popular in the United States during the 20th century, particularly in the Southern states. The red velvet swirl in this banana bread takes inspiration from that rich tradition, blending two delicious flavors into one.
This recipe brings together these two beloved treats into a moist and flavorful loaf that’s sure to stand out in any bakery display or brunch spread. It combines the comforting familiarity of banana bread with the novelty and excitement of red velvet, making it an irresistible dessert option.
Ingredients and Quantities for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read
Before you start, make sure you have all the necessary ingredients for both the banana batter and the red velvet swirl. Here’s a list of what you’ll need:
For the Banana Batter:
- 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our: Provides the base for your batter and helps bind all the ingredients together.
- 1 tsp baking soda: Helps the bread rise and become fluffy.
- ¼ tsp salt: Enhances the sweetness of the banana and balances the flavor.
- 3 ripe bananas, mashed: The star of the recipe! The riper the bananas, the sweeter and more flavorful your bread will be.
- ½ cup granulated sugar: Adds sweetness to the banana bread.
- ¼ cup brown sugar: Provides a slight molasses flavor and moisture to the batter.
- ⅓ cup melted butter (or neutral oil): Adds richness and moisture.
- 1 large egg: Acts as a binder to hold the batter together.
- 1 tsp vanilla extract: A staple for all baked goods, it adds depth to the flavor.
For the Red Velvet Swirl:
- 2 tbsp unsweetened cocoa powder: Gives the swirl its chocolate flavor and deepens the color.
- 1–2 tbsp buttermilk (or milk + ½ tsp vinegar): Adds tang and moisture to the swirl mixture.
- ½ tsp red food coloring (adjust for intensity): Gives the bread its signature red velvet color. Feel free to adjust the amount depending on how vibrant you want your swirl.
Optional (for richness):
- ½ cup chocolate chips or chunks: Adds a little extra chocolatey goodness to the bread.
For the Cream Cheese Swirl (Optional):
- 3 oz softened cream cheese
- 1 tbsp sugar
Step-by-Step Directions and Preparation Method

Now that you have all the ingredients, let’s get started with preparing this delectable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read. Follow these simple steps to create this mouthwatering loaf:
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×5-inch loaf pan, or line it with parchment paper for easy removal.
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ients
In a medium-sized bowl, whisk together:
- 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- ¼ tsp salt
These dry ingredients will help your bread rise and stay fluffy. Set aside for later.
Step 3: Mix Wet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, mash the 3 ripe bananas until smooth, leaving some texture if you like bits of banana in your bread. Then add:
- ½ cup granulated sugar
- ¼ cup brown sugar
- ⅓ cup melted butter (or neutral oil)
- 1 large egg
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
Mix all the wet ingredients together until smooth and well combined.
Step 4: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ients
Gradually stir the dry ingredients into the wet mixture. Do not overmix, as this can cause the bread to be dense. Stir until just combined.
Step 5: Prepare the Red Velvet Swirl
Scoop out about 1 cup of the banana batter and transfer it to a separate bowl. To this, add:
- 2 tbsp cocoa powder
- 1–2 tbsp buttermilk (or milk + ½ tsp vinegar)
- ½ tsp red food coloring
Mix this until smooth and well-combined. The red velvet batter should be thick and creamy.
Step 6: Layer and Swirl
Now comes the fun part! Start by pouring half of the plain banana batter into the prepared loaf pan. Spoon some of the red velvet batter on top. Alternate between the two batters to create layers. Then, using a knife or a skewer, gently swirl the two batters together. Be careful not to overdo it, or the red and yellow colors will blend too much.
(Optional: Dollops of the cream cheese mixture can be added for a cheesecake-like swirl. Mix together 3 oz cream cheese and 1 tbsp sugar for this step.)
Step 7: Bake
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 55–65 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the bread comes out clean. If the top starts to brown too quickly, cover it loosely with aluminum foil.
Step 8: Cool
Once done, remove the loaf from the oven and allow it to cool in the pan for 10 minutes. Then, transfer the bread to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ing.
Variations of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read
While the classic red velvet swirl is fantastic on its own, you can always play around with variations to suit your taste. Here are a few ideas:
- Add Nuts: Walnuts or pecans add a delightful crunch and pair well with the banana flavor.
- Chocolate Chips: For an extra chocolatey twist, add ½ cup chocolate chips or chunks to the banana batter.
- Glaze: Drizzle a simple cream cheese glaze over the bread once it cools for an extra creamy finish.
- Lighter Option: Use applesauce instead of butter and substitute the granulated sugar with a sugar alternative like stevia or monk fruit for a lighter version.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Can I use frozen bananas for this recipe?
Yes! Just make sure to thaw and drain the excess water from the frozen bananas before mashing.
Can I make this bread without the red food coloring?
Absolutely! The bread will still taste great, though it won’t have that signature red velvet appearance.
Can I freeze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read?
Yes, you can freeze the bread.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and foil before freezing. It will stay fresh for up to 2-3 months.
What can I use instead of buttermilk?
If you don’t have buttermilk, mix milk with ½ tsp vinegar and let it sit for a few minutes to thicken.
How do I store Red Velvet Swirl Banana Bread?
Store the banana bread tightly wrapped at room temperature for up to 3 days. For longer storage, refrigerate it for up to 1 week.
